Immediate Fever During Anaesthesia Recovery After Surgical Procedure With Scoliosis: A Case Report and Literature Review

Affiliated Hospital of Guangdong Medical University·observational·Posted May 8, 2024·Updated May 8, 2024

In Brief

An observational study evaluating correction for pedicle fixation for Fever and 4 related conditions. Completed, enrolled 1 participant across 1 site.

Detailed Summary

Fever is a common clinical symptom in patients with postoperative scoliosis. However, there are rare reports of immediately fevers occurring following operative procedures.
